Since I've got my little reefer I was always trying to squeeze more things in this tiny space - top-off, doser with containers, some tools.
Finally I got bored and decided to try new tools and materials and make acrylic dosing container by myself. Thanks to TAP Plastics next to me - I could get some scrap pieces and they cut acrylic to size that is better than do it without table saw. The was quite an interesting learning curve to cut,route and glue it together
The space between sump and stand only 4.5" - so I have to make really narrow and tall containers. Each holds about half gallon.
Anyway - even though it's not museum quality boxes I proud of myself how it came out:

Looks good. Did they charge you to cut the scrap pieces?

No, they don’t charge for cutting - just for materials. And the scrap was free - they didn’t charge me since I paid for the regular acrylic parts. I paid about 40$ for plastic + glue and tools I will use later.
